Zahra Rahimi is a scholar working on Epidemiology,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. According to data from OpenAlex, Zahra Rahimi has authored 39 papers receiving a total of 386 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 9 papers in Epidemiology, 8 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 6 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ine. Recurrent topics in Zahra Rahimi’s work include Chronic Disease Management Strategies (5 papers), Infection Control and Ventilation (4 papers) and Nutritional Studies and Diet (4 papers). Zahra Rahimi is often cited by papers focused on Chronic Disease Management Strategies (5 papers), Infection Control and Ventilation (4 papers) and Nutritional Studies and Diet (4 papers). Zahra Rahimi coll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and India. Zahra Rahimi's co-authors include Gh. Alahyarizadeh, Bahman Cheraghian, A. Minuchehr, Mohammad Javad Mohammadi, Gholam Abbas Shirali, Najmedin Azizi, Marzieh Araban, Masoumeh Alipour, Amir Saeed Shirani and Seyed Ahmad Hosseini and has published in prestigious journals such as Scientific Reports, RSC Advances and BMC Public Health.
